Early game for your first run can be hard because eventually you become undergeared for the stuff you're attempting. Because of that if you want a much smoother time where you don't have to worry about equipment as much, you should consider turning this option on.
What that option does is make your typical equipment-based stats based entirely off your character's level instead (except for guns), making it so that you don't need to worry about equipment. This makes weapons more for type (pierce, slash, etc. and sword, blade, etc.) and equipment more about slapping on stuff to get optimal resistances (unless you're a Persona User) and/or equipment set bonuses. In fact, the most optimal defensive equipment people use tend to focus more on resistances than the actual defensive stats of the equipment, so using that option can end up making your human characters stronger than they probably would be in a typical gameplay, because often getting the optimal resistances across the board will end up with your characters wearing even level 1 gear depending on what you're going for.
